#4dc06b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#4dc06b is composed of 30.2% red, 75.3% green and 42%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 59.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 44.3% yellow and 24.7% black. It has a hue angle of 135.7 degrees, a saturation of 47.7% and a lightness of 52.7%. #4dc06b color hex could be obtained by blending #9affd6 with #008100. Closest websafe color is: #66cc66.

Shades and Tints of #4dc06b

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040a05 is the darkest color, while #fbfefc is the lightest one.

Tones of #4dc06b

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#858886 is the less saturated color, while #15f850 is the most saturated one.
